Vegetarians who have travelled: which countries have been the most difficult in your experience? by Super-Effective-3854 in vegetarian

[–]bcore 3 points4 points  (0 children)

You're definitely gonna have a tough time in PH. I've visited a bunch of times for work, and it's an interesting challenge. Absolutely love the country, and the people and geography are both beyond amazing, but the food is not at all veggie friendly.

Absolutely everything tastes like meat. Like, most restaurants won't have anything veggie on the menu besides really basic sides, and even they are seasoned in a way that makes them taste like meat to me. I don't know how to describe it exactly, but like even a cesar salad has this BBQ-like seasoning in most places.

I always try to be adventurous when I'm on the road, but I have to admit I often find myself ducking into a Burger King when I'm in PH - they have a decent veggie burger on the menu at all locations, and it has that meaty-BBQ seasoning, but it's not too strong.

Dear MLSE & TFC: Please close the entire upper deck tomorrow. by WSBretard in tfc

[–]bcore 5 points6 points  (0 children)

They sometimes reallocate seats in the lawns and back sections at the Bud Stage if a concert sells badly. As you walk in and someone scans your ticket, the ticket checker has a little printer and prints you a new ticket showing your new seat on the spot.

It's kinda surprising how little fuss it is actually.
